This is unfortunately one of the most common site vulnerabilities. The answer is to trust NOTHING from user input, including URL variables, form data, etc. You need to test the input and accept only number data in this case. Use an account with only "SELECT" permissions whenever possible. This will help prevent hackers from executing multiple queries at the same time, such as "delete from table where 1=1".

Hi, I am running my site on IIS & MS-SQL. I've found vulnerabilities in some pages. exploited query is working like... "select * from xxx where id=3" when I put something like '2 or 1=1', it shows every data in xxx. But... is it kind of big vulnerability? What hacker can do to my site in this situation?
